Secret Market Criteria



Guaranteeing compliance with key sector requirements is vital for preserving the quality and safety of welded structures. Numerous companies establish these requirements to promote finest practices in welding and assessment - Welding Inspection Gilbert Arizona. Amongst the most recognized are the American Welding Culture (AWS) and the American Society of Mechanical Engineers (ASME), which provide in-depth guidelines and specifications for welding procedures and inspection requirements


AWS criteria, such as AWS D1.1 for structural welding, outline needs for products, style, and testing to guarantee the stability of welds. ASME codes, including ASME Section IX, regulate the credentials of welders and welding procedures, ensuring consistent high quality in industrial applications. Worldwide, the ISO 3834 standard emphasizes top quality needs for fusion welding, providing a structure for companies to show conformity with worldwide finest practices.


Compliance with these standards not just improves the dependability of bonded structures yet likewise reduces threats related to structural failings. Adherence to sector criteria is usually a requirement for regulatory authorizations and can significantly influence task specifications. Ultimately, understanding and applying these key requirements are essential for effective welding evaluation and quality control.

Common Problems and Their Ramifications



A comprehensive understanding of typical issues in welds is critical for preserving structural integrity and security in welded constructions. Welding problems can significantly compromise the mechanical residential properties of the joint, resulting in failures that can jeopardize both employees and devices.


Usual issues consist of porosity, which materializes as little gas pockets entraped in the weld steel, damaging the total structure. Splitting is one more prevalent issue, usually arising from fast air conditioning or improper joint style, causing tension concentrations that article source can cause catastrophic failures. Insufficient blend takes place when the weld metal stops working to properly bond with the base product, creating weak points that may bring about separation under lots.




Various other remarkable flaws consist of undercutting, where the weld grain wears down the base steel, and slag incorporations, which can impede the weld's toughness. Each of these defects has specific implications; as an example, porosity can lower ductility, while cracking straight affects tensile toughness. Determining and understanding these issues during evaluation is important for applying corrective actions and making sure compliance with market standards, inevitably protecting the architectural integrity of welded settings up.
